Sailing the Caribbean: A Day of Adventure and Relaxation

When the opportunity to explore the Caribbean’s hidden gems on a catamaran cruise presented itself, I couldn’t resist. Join me as I recount a day filled with sailing, snorkeling, and soaking up the sun in the stunning waters of Prickly Pear and Anguilla.

Setting Sail on the Caribbean Blue

The sun was just beginning to rise over the horizon as I made my way to Bobby’s Marina, the starting point for my latest adventure. The promise of a day filled with sailing, snorkeling, and sightseeing was enough to get my heart racing. As a former professional surfer, I’ve spent countless hours in the ocean, but there’s something uniquely thrilling about exploring the Caribbean waters on a catamaran. The anticipation of the day ahead was palpable as I boarded the Seaduction, our vessel for the day.

Captain JP, a lifelong resident of St. Maarten, greeted us with a warm smile and a wealth of knowledge about the islands. His stories of local lore and history added a rich layer to the journey. Alongside him was First Mate Jasper, who ensured we were well-hydrated with cold beers and tasty rum punch throughout the day. The boat was only half full, providing ample space to relax and enjoy the ride.

As we motored towards Prickly Pear, the calm seas and gentle breeze made for a pleasant journey. We even tried our hand at fishing for Mahi, adding an extra layer of excitement to the trip. The two-hour journey from Philipsburg flew by, and before we knew it, we were approaching the pristine shores of Prickly Pear.

Snorkeling in Prickly Pear’s Underwater Paradise

Prickly Pear is an uninhabited island known for its rocky coral reefs and turquoise waters, making it a snorkeler’s paradise. As we anchored, I couldn’t wait to dive into the crystal-clear waters. The reef, standing at about seven feet tall, was teeming with life despite still recovering from Hurricane Irma in 2017. Rays glided gracefully through the water, while vibrant parrotfish darted around the coral.

The snorkeling spot was about 12 feet deep, providing an easy and enjoyable experience for everyone on board. We had nearly an hour to explore the underwater world, and I took full advantage of the time, following the large schools of fish as they led me on a custom tour of the reef. It was a mesmerizing experience, one that reminded me of the beauty and resilience of the ocean.

After our snorkeling adventure, we were treated to snacks and refreshing drinks on board. The open bar was a hit, with Jasper ensuring our glasses were never empty. As we set sail for our next destination, the sun shone brightly, casting a golden glow over the water.

Relaxing on Anguilla’s Meads Bay

Our next stop was Meads Bay on Anguilla, a stunning stretch of white sand and turquoise water. The beach was dotted with a few elegant homes, adding to the picturesque setting. We had about 90 minutes to soak up the sun, swim in the warm waters, and explore the beach.

Lunch was served on board, a delicious island-style barbecue that perfectly complemented the laid-back atmosphere. As I savored the flavors, I couldn’t help but feel grateful for the opportunity to experience such a beautiful part of the world.

The journey back to St. Maarten was quicker, with the current in our favor. One of our fellow passengers even managed to reel in a Mahi, adding a final touch of excitement to the day. As we approached Simpson Bay, the crew offered us a glass of champagne to toast to a memorable adventure.
